Feda /dev/

MartiONE

#2610 Por lo poco que se de arquitectura, lo ideal es que lo procese siempre el cliente y envíe la información al servidor para que haga la menor faena posible.

1
Deoxys

#2610 Si te preocupa que pueda pasar algo malo, a lo mejor te interesa esto: http://langsec.org/

m4andg4

Estaba yo haciendo mi mini-proyecto para una asignatura de redes (un cliente p2p) y estaba pensando en el formato de mensaje para la parte peer-peer, en el formato de mensaje que entregué al profesor tenía campos IP y Port tal que así:

Mensaje peer-peer

Supongo que se le pasaría pero IP y PORT no tendría sentido. ¿no? me estoy rayando :psyduck:

2 respuestas
B

Hola gente quiero hacerme una base de datos donde guardar lo que he comprado, cuándo caduca, poder añadir y quitar productos fácil, y hacer un programa que me mande un e-mail u otro tipo de aviso cuando me vaya a caducar algo. El tema es que intentaba hacerlo con Excel para empezar pero si por ejemplo tengo dos latas de salsa de tomate y una caduca el 5 de julio y la otra el 20 de julio, no quiero que salga 2 veces "lata de salsa de tomate". Alguna recomendación de por dónde empezar?

Si ya existe algo así no me lo digáis que es para practicar (bases de datos y quizás algo de android studio).

3 respuestas
Amazon

#2614 =UNIQUE

1 1 respuesta
B

#2615 si será cierto cuando piden experiencia en Excel que no es tan fácil como saber sumar xD, gracias!

B

#2613 por qué no tendría sentido?

Markitos_182

#2613 yo pondría el destiantario al principio del mensaje

Lecherito

#2614 Pero entonces quieres practicar base de datos o no? Es que tu post parece que quieres librarte de excel de una vez por todas xD

1 respuesta
MTX_Anubis

#2608 Da un poco igual la estructura que envíes.

En el servidor lo que tienes que comprobar nada más recibir el mensaje es que los datos son correctos (permisos, tipos, sql injection, restricciones para los valores, etc.) para asegurarte que no te la van a cascar.

No entiendo muy bien lo que quieres decir con enviar la información ya procesada pero bueno. Lo suyo es ser conciso y riguroso con lo que se envía y sin poner un ejemplo de lo que te refieres es complicado xD

eXtreM3

Se me han ido de las manos los archivos abiertos

2 respuestas
Kaiserlau

#2621

Lecherito

#2621 Sublime Text 3 y scroll horizontal de las pestañas aparte de poner en la izquierda los archivos abiertos tete, mano de santo, yo tengo más de 100 xDD

B

#2619 me gustaria librarme de Excel cuando se me quede pequeño, pero no quiero usar un cañon para matar una mosca tampoco... Pero sí, el objetivo es aprender a usar SQL u otras estructuras de bases de datos, ya que nunca he aprendido.

4 respuestas
Lecherito

#2624 Entonces aunque mates moscas a cañonazos si te sirve para aprender siempre vale.

1
Saiko9

#2624 Depende de las necesidades obviamente pero SQL es sida, si lo que quieres es encontrar formas de guardar info o estructuras de datos mirate las NoSql como mongoDB.

2 1 respuesta
B

#2624 tira de mongodb, mano de santo.

2 1 respuesta
mortadelegle

W E B S C A L E
E
B
S
C
A
L
E

cabron

#2624

Olvídate de mongodb y nosql, en el 90% de los casos es mierda para hipsters y no llega a tener ninguna ventaja real sobre una base de datos relacional y sql.

Si estás usando hojas excel, significa que tus datos de manera natural encajan en tablas, y si tus datos encajan de forma natural en tablas, entonces lo que necesitas es una puta base de datos relacional que almacena los datos en tablas.

Eso no le entra a mucha gente en la cabeza, y meten el puto mongodb o la nueva mierda que salga mañana, por que es cool, es nuevo, y quiero ser moderno, sin pararse a pensar si realmente lo necesitan o si pueden usar la misma mierda que se lleva usando toda la vida.

"Pero es que Bigcompany XZY ha tenido problemas usando bases de datos relacionales por que no escalan bien y no se que hostias"- dijo el programador con gafas de pasta. Bien, el día que tu mierda de aplicación para uso personal tenga que trabajar con millones de registros, esté distribuida en no se cuantos servidores y procese un gritón de peticiones por segundo, pues entonces a lo mejor deberías hacer lo mismo que hizo Bigcompany XZY, mientras tanto deja de hacer gilipolleces como montarte un redis en local para usar un script que organiza tu colección personal de porno japonés.

Si quieres algo sencillo como base de datos relacional, tienes sqllite.

22 3 respuestas
B

#2626 #2627 #2629 gracias a todos, creo que de momento lo que dice cabron es lo que mas sentido tiene para mi ya que sin saber nada de SQL y relacionales creo que prefiero aprender primero eso y ya luego poder aprender NoSQL para entender las diferencias y saber que prefiero. Pero no tengo ni idea del tema asi que me va a costar...

1
Saiko9

#2629 He dicho que según las necesidades, buenas gilipolleces que pones y te quedas tan agusto, madre mia xD

No ha dicho en ningún momento para que cojones lo quiere y si necesita que la base de datos sea relacional SQL AKA la mierda mas aburrida del mundo. Ya me dirás tu si quieres guardar 4 chorradas y quieres hacerlo en algo orientado a documentos por que no lo vas a poder hacer si te sale de los huevos.

En fin tu comentario es una sobrada que hace que se me quiten las ganas de postear aquí con tanto inutil con ganas de burlarse de los demás, que os vaya bien.

2 respuestas
B

#2631 No te vayas por favor.

B

Must read: https://blogs.windows.com/buildingapps/2016/07/01/designing-for-intuitive-navigation/

Lecherito

#2631 -> #2614

Menos postear y más leer tete

1 1 respuesta
Saiko9

#2634 es obvio que no he leido ese post pero es que me da igual tío xD

En mi comentario se puede deducir que solo he leido exclusivamente a lo que he contestado y no hace falta que escriba luego alguien haciendose el erudito, con poner un pues dijo en #tal que necesitaba esto y para eso Nosql es una gilipollez.

Estoy 100% seguro de que las otras personas que han contestado tampoco estaban al tanto de la conversación por cierto. BTW estoy cabreado, se lo tonta que es la gente en MV normalmente lo suyo es dejarlo pasar pero...

2 respuestas
B

Haya paz amigos que todas las respuestas me proporcionan saber ilimitado :muac: :muac: :muac:

B

#2635 No te quejes, si hubiera sido en reddit ya tendrías tres puñaladas en las costillas.

1
Lecherito

#2635 Resumen

No lees
Posteas haciéndote el guay
Te dan en la cara
Dices que estabas cabreado
Insultas a la gente de mv

Y aún así te quejas xDDD

2
p0stm4n

Pues yo creo que con Excel, tienes de sobra para todas tus necesidades, con tema de filtros y demás puedes conseguir muchas movidas muy interesantes y además en el mundo laboral, si buscas analista de datos, más de la mira de las ofertas piden literalmente a un mago del excel. Son bastantes pasos más allá de lo que un usuario medio sabe y sí, aparentemente se pueden hacer movidas con SQL desde Excel.

Por otro lado, yo solo empezaría a usar bases de datos cuando necesite desarrollar una aplicación. Y en cuánto a SQL vs NoSQL, ayer me ví la presentación de Martin Fowler, porque sinceramente no tenía ni pajonera idea, veía a gente decir que usarán MongoDB o CouchDB o similar, solo conocía relativamente bien redis.

Martín resume básicamente que uses NoSQL para desarrollos más sencillos y cuando tengas muchos datos con muchas conexiones simultaneas (parece ser que es infinitamente más fácil levantar clusters de NoSQL) y SQL para lo demás.

1
HeXaN

Aquí se recomienda Mongo hasta para la panadería del barrio.

Tema cerrado